In a game for the benefit of Harry Aitken, the Peterhead right back, at the Recreation Grounds last night, Aberdeen defeated the home team by 2 goals to 1. There was a large attendance, and the match provided a spectacular treat. The play of the visitors was greatly admired. Alec Jackson had both goals for the winners, and Lawrie scored from a penalty for Peterhead. In the second half the Aberdeen team was re-arranged. Hutton showed skill as a goalkeeper, and stopped everything except Lawrie's spot kick. Alec Jackson was a success at right back, and Blackwell did well as a forward. The receipts amounted to about £50, which is considered very satisfactory. Peter Craigmyle was referee, and very successfully interpreted the spirit of the game.
